| Cops booked for fudged claims | | | Early Times Reporter Jammu | July 30
Crime Branch Jammu today registered a formal case against the two newly recruit constables of IRP 13th Battalion namely Shakeel Ahmed Wani and Bilal Ahmed Wani for producing fake and forged Matriculation certificates at the time of their recruitment in the said battalion. Giving details of the case, SSP Crime Branch said that Commandant IRP lodged a report with the Crime Branch stating therein that on the basis of a complaint in ARJO, verification of matriculation examination bearing examination Roll No 374417 and Roll NO 8177535, produced by the above named recruits, was got conducted through Jammu and Kashmir Board of School Education. The Board authorities vide their communication dated May 8, 2008 intimated that the particulars and the result recorded in the marks certificates of the said candidates does not coincide with the Board records, as such marks certificates in question are absolutely fake and fraud. The SSP further said that on receipt of the complaint against the aforementioned accused persons, prima facie establishing commission of cognizable offence under sections 420/467/468/471 RPC, a formal case has been registered against the accused for in depth investigation. |
